I have been having a low engine idle lately. Its been around 840 RPM. I refered to the service manual and it listed 4 posible things
1. Plugged air filter
- took off air filter and still had rough idle
2. Leaking injector (rich condition)
- possiblity
3. Belt dragging
- idel still rough in neutural and in park.
4. Throttle stop screw is incorrect
- could be but have not adjusted
Has anyone had this type of problem before? Any solutions or tips?

Chadd wrote:either Dirt passed through the filter and is plugging throttle body or the pink wire in the TPS wire loom is broke. This was a common problem with the 700 EFI
I think the former happened to me. Mine was doing the same thing...low idle....dying. I took the filter off (this was at home) and it still ran low idle....I gunned it a few times and it idled normally. Put the clean K&N back on, and it remained at proper idle.
